溫馨提示×

Matplotlib怎么實(shí)現(xiàn)圖表的主題和樣式切換

小億
118
2024-05-21 14:27:30
欄目: 編程語言

Matplotlib庫提供了一些內(nèi)置的主題和樣式供用戶選擇。用戶可以使用plt.style.use()函數(shù)來切換圖表的主題和樣式。以下是一些常用的主題和樣式示例:

  1. 切換到默認(rèn)樣式:
import matplotlib.pyplot as plt

plt.style.use('default')
  1. 切換到ggplot樣式:
plt.style.use('ggplot')
  1. 切換到seaborn-dark樣式:
plt.style.use('seaborn-dark')
  1. 切換到fivethirtyeight樣式:
plt.style.use('fivethirtyeight')

除了內(nèi)置的主題和樣式外,用戶還可以通過定義自定義樣式表來實(shí)現(xiàn)圖表的主題和樣式切換。用戶可以使用plt.style.context()函數(shù)來應(yīng)用自定義樣式表。以下是一個示例:

import matplotlib.pyplot as plt

with plt.style.context('seaborn-dark'):
    plt.plot([1, 2, 3, 4])
    plt.show()

通過這種方式,用戶可以靈活地定義和切換圖表的主題和樣式,以滿足自己的需求。

0